Nestled between the ocean and the Adelaide Hills, the South Australian capital is a hive of creativity, historical wonder and culinary delights.

Cleland wildlife center is a great place to see koalas and kangaroos. It is possible to hold a koala, but you need to be there when it opens, as the day we were there they only allowed 7 "holds".
